Title: Difference in Bromine Tablets

I'm looking at purchasing 'cheaper' bromine tablets as I'm getting low from my initial purchase.  

The Leisure Time Bromine Tablets have the following ingredients:

ACTIVEINGREDIENTS:
1-bromo-3-chloro-5, 5-dimethythydantoin ……………. 60.0%
1,3-dichloro-5, 5-dimethylhydantoin ………………….. 27.4%
1,3-dichloro-5ethyl-5methythydatoin …………………. 10.6%

INERTS ………………………………………………… 2.0%
Available bromine ……………………………………… 39.2%
Available chlorine ……………………………………… 44.4%



Some of the 'cheaper' products out there just list the following as ingredients:

1-Bromo-3-chlor-5, 5-dimethylhydantoin..96%
Inert Ingredients.....................................4%



Anyone know what the difference is between the two?  Is one better than the other?  Do you use them differently?  Just thought I'd ask before making a purchase of something different than I'm currently using.
